Laravel Security Updates

Download Laravel Security Updates

Free download laravel security updates. The Laravel team released an important security update for Laravel 6 and Laravel 7 with a planned security release for Laravel LTS ccsq.school592.ru should update your applications to the latest patch releases as soon as possible, especially if you’re using the “cookie” session driver.

Laravel Jetstream's security features are accessed by the user using the top-right user profile navigation dropdown menu. Jetstream scaffolds views and actions that allow the user to update their password, enable / disable two-factor authentication, and logout their other browser sessions. Laravel aims to make implementing authentication very simple. In fact, almost everything is configured for you out of the box. The authentication configuration file is located at app/config/ccsq.school592.ru, which contains several well documented options for tweaking the behavior of the authentication facilities.

If laravel is open source, and anyone can view and push "fixes" to the master version, I'm sure people can find some security issues. How I can be updated if there is any security update in laravel. Thanks. Edit: My question was about to bu updated on any laravel's update and of course security issues. Laravel offers a number of in-built security features – for example, the Authentication system from Laravel.

The Laravel system uses two authentication techniques to authenticate user information – guards are used to authenticating the user data for every user request, while providers work in retrieving user information from the database. k members in the laravel community. Laravel is a web application framework with expressive, elegant syntax.

We believe development must be an. Security Introduction. This package provides the ability to authenticate and authorize users to your JSON API in a number of ways. Middleware: use Laravel's in-built auth middleware to authenticate users to your API, or any custom middleware you use for your application.; Authorizers: classes that contain logic for authorizing and authenticating JSON API requests.

Laravel Security Component: Laravel security component mainly provides security for the roles/objects and integrates Symfony security core in Laravel. It uses voters to check role based privileges to different roles, so could validate its security. Laravel Security: Laravel security is one of the most frequently used packages and is known for.

We created a Laravel Security Checklist to provide some guidance and to cover the best practices on securing your Laravel applications. Here are 10 tips from the checklist to get you started: Code Filter and Validate All Data. Laravel’s Eloquent ORM. As rhe others suggest, your laravel application is just as secure as the way you write it. 1. If you’d use raw queries instead of the eloquent orm to query your models, your application might easily be prone to sql injection, where a hacker is abl.

However, we strive to always ensure you may update to a new major release in one day or less. Support Policy. For LTS releases, such as Laravel 6, bug fixes are provided for 2 years and security fixes are provided for 3 years. These releases provide the longest window of support and maintenance. Laravel is a web application framework with expressive, elegant syntax.

We believe development must be an enjoyable, creative experience to be truly fulfilling. Laravel attempts to take the pain out of development by easing common tasks used in the majority of web projects, such as authentication, routing, sessions, and caching. For consistency with other features of Laravel, the retryAfter method and retryAfter property of queued jobs, mailers, notifications, and listeners has been renamed to backoff.

You should update the name of this method / property in the relevant classes in your application. The timeoutAt Property. Likelihood Of. The Laravel team has just released v and v and both include a security update so it’s recommended that everyone upgrade. In Taylor’s announcement he mentions the root cause. Yesterday, Felix Wiedemann alerted me to a potential exploit of the Laravel Encrypter component that may cause the Encrypter to fail on decryption and unexpectedly return false.

This includes the page (for example, allowing you to update details), as well as the destination of the form submit. There are popular RBAC (Role-Based Access Control) packages that can be used with Laravel allowing you to manage user permissions and roles.

You can also use Laravel’s built-in authorisation services. 6. Security Misconfiguration. If you are following the resource router methodology of laravel, you should use a separate method named update to update your model, so the separation can be done by the framework.

With this it is still possible to reuse your form. If you really want to avoid a new method to update the model, you could rewrite it as follows. Security vulnerabilities related to Laravel: List of vulnerabilities related to any product of this vendor. Cvss scores, vulnerability details and links to full CVE details and references (e.g.: CVE or or ). Most prominent Laravel security features. Out-of-box, Laravel is good at sanitizing query data and protecting websites and applications from common risks.

More details follow. Protection against SQL injection in Laravel; SQL Injection (SQLi) is a hacking technique where malicious SQL statements are inserted into an entry field and executed. Laravel patches a security vulnerability in the Laravel release series that allows phishing attempts on users of the application. Using. The update method expects an array of column and value pairs representing the columns that should be updated.

{note} When issuing a mass update via Eloquent, the saving, saved, updating, and updated model events will not be fired for the updated models. This is because the models are never actually retrieved when issuing a mass update. Automatic Security Updates; And more! In addition, Forge can assist you in managing scheduled jobs, queue workers, SSL certificates, and more.

After a server has provisioned, you can then deploy your PHP / Laravel applications or WordPress applications using the Forge UI dashboard.

# Learning More. Contribute to laravel/sail development by creating an account on GitHub. Reduce Laravel Vulnerabilities From CSRF (Cross-Site Request Forgery) CSRF tokens are made use by Laravel to make sure that the external third parties do not generate fake requests, and the Laravel security is not breached. For the same reason, for each active user, Laravel automatically comes with a CSRF token. An interface for the administrator to easily change application settings.

Uses Laravel Backpack. Works on Laravel to Laravel 7. Security updates and breaking changes. Please subscribe to the Backpack Newsletter so you can find out about any security updates, breaking changes or major features. We send an email every months. For consistency with other features of Laravel, the retryAfter method and retryAfter property of queued jobs, mailers, notifications, and listeners has been renamed to backoff.

You should update the name of this method / property in the relevant classes in your application. The timeoutAt Property. Likelihood Of Impact: High. Security is one of the significant aspects of managing web design and development applications. Every few days there is a new security threat approaching. It guarantees the clients of the site that. However, this option can be potentially dangerous since you might forget to update it when adding new fields to the model.

Cookies – secure by default Laravel makes it very easy to create, read, and expire cookies with its Cookie class. 5 best security tips for a laravel. After running this command, verify that the App\Providers\NovaServiceProvider was added to the providers array in your app configuration file.

If it wasn't, you should add it manually. If your application does not use the App namespace, you should update the provider class name as needed. The default App\Nova\User Nova resource references the App\User model. In most cases, yes because Laravel is the latest Long Term Support release insted of Laravelso that means bug fixes will be provided for two years and security fixes for three years.

Conclusion. We have seen a list of changes that you need to perform in order to upgrade your Laravel to Laravel 6.

By the end, you'll be familiar with how Backpack works, and be able to create admin panels for your Laravel apps. Security updates and breaking changes. If you're using Backpack in production, please subscribe to the Backpack Newsletter so you can find out about any security updates.

On your Blade Syntax i assume you use laravel 5. So as your controller is namespaced you have to add a \ before Input to reference the root namespace (or put a use statement on top of your class) Generally on your development server you should enable debugging.

An interface to let your admins add and edit presentation pages to your Laravel 6, 7 or 8 website, by defining page templates with any number of content areas and any fosters news update today of content types. Uses Laravel Backpack. Security updates and breaking changes. I intend to use laravel db update which equivalent to sql. update users set username = "admin", status = "active" where user_id = 1 This is the query I test to run.

Laravel Security Component: It mainly provides security for the roles/objects and integrates Symfony security core in Laravel. Laravel Security: Laravel security is one of the most frequently used packages and is known for removing XSS vulnerabilities in the codebase. It has been ported from Codeigniter 3 into Laravel 5. I've tried it with --lock at the end as well just now and it still updates everything again.

I wonder if it's because the author of the package says to add it to composer as the following "barryvdh/laravel-dompdf": "*" does the composer command have to change if no version number is specified?

i.e. composer update "barryvdh/laravel-dompdf":"*" --lock. Security updates are installed automatically. Database Backups. Laravel Vapor is a serverless, auto-scaling deployment platform for Laravel, powered by Amazon Lambda. Launch your Laravel infrastructure on Vapor and fall in love with the scalable simplicity of serverless. Laravel Jetstream's profile management features are accessed by the user using the top-right user profile navigation dropdown menu.

Jetstream scaffolds views and actions that allow the user to update their name, email address, and, optionally, their profile photo. # Views / Pages. Laravel’s security feature ensures that developers can now use virtually every aspect of the process safely. Furthermore, all the data involved in the process is sanitized wherever needed, which means the platform safeguards against common vulnerabilities.

Laravel Tutorial. Laravel tutorial provides basic and advanced concepts. Our Laravel tutorial is designed for beginners and professionals. Laravel is an open-source PHP framework. It also offers the rich set of functionalities that incorporates the basic features of PHP frameworks such as Codelgniter, Yii, and other programming languages like Ruby on Rails. A masterclass for Laravel developers who want to quickly and efficiently scale their applications using Vapor.

I don’t like managing servers, I just want to write code. Security updates and configuration are one thing, but you also have to make sure your servers are ready to handle large spikes of traffic without suffering downtime. Download Laravel for free. The PHP Framework For Web Artisans. Laravel is a free, open-source PHP web framework IT Security Endpoint Protection Identity Management Network Security Email Security Risk Management.

Get project updates, sponsored content. There are many packages for Laravel that make applications faster and speedy, taking care of security and performance factors themselves. I will demonstrate top Laravel packages below which you can use to optimize your application performance. 1. Spatie. Roles and permissions form an important part of many web applications. But sometime you require to prevent set timestamp of created_at and updated_at column, Maybe you don't have.

So in this post we will learn how to make disabled timestamps value from model in laravel 6, laravel 7 and laravel 8 project too. So, there are two way to create disable created_at and updated_at timestamps in laravel 5 application. Laravel’s Eloquent ORM has a method called fill which accepts an array and will update the database with new values for only the fields passed in.

The nice thing about the fill method is that it automatically preserves values that are already stored in the database if you don’t want to update every field when doing a PUT request. Well, SSL security comes at a cost. Which means you have to pay for a SSL certificate. For this tutorial we will fetch trial certifiate that is valid for 30 days. Prerequisites. For the purpose of this article, I assume that you have a Laravel application installed on a web server. My setup is: Laravel ; PHP SFTP access to your.

I want to update multiple rows in Permission Table. I have permission id in array but i am unable to use where clause in query. I want to use permissi. Regular Laravel updates. Automatic updates and notifications will keep you up-to-date with latest versions of Laravel to insure the security and stability of your site.

Laravel security. Rely on a resilient in-house built security setup and always updated software for the protection of your hosting and website.

Ccsq.school592.ru - Laravel Security Updates Free Download © 2010-2021